Rating: - Works well......for awhileI bought one LZ415 solar light to light up the back door of our house in Florida. I mounted it on the eave just below the shingle line so the solar panel would receive full sun throughout the day. After one year the plastic cover of the solar panel was completely opaque; no sunlight could penetrate the plastic cover so the batteries could not recharge.
